Typical lawn overseeding & reseeding projects in Corning, NY range from $100 to $500, with most homeowners paying around $250.
Prices vary by project scope, materials, and local labor rates.
Last updated: April 2026
Lawn overseeding and reseeding in Corning typically costs between $100 and $500, with an average cost of about $250. The total price depends on factors such as lawn size, seed type, and soil condition.
Local contractors in Corning generally charge $40 to $60 per hour for labor, and they recommend soil testing prior to overseeding. The Corning Department of Public Works may require permits for larger lawn projects, with fees usually around $25.
When comparing quotes from Corning contractors, ensure that seed types and application methods are specified. Look for transparency in quotes to understand what is included in the service.
Licensed overseeding and reseeding contractors in Corning typically charge $40–$60/hr. Seasoned professionals may command higher rates for more complex lawns.
Overseeding and reseeding projects may require permits from the Corning Department of Public Works, especially for larger areas. Permit costs are generally minimal but necessary for compliance.
The type of seed selected can influence project costs by 15–25%. High-quality grass seed can lead to better growth and resilience.
The best time for overseeding in Corning is early fall when temperatures are cooler, and rainfall is more frequent. Scheduling early can help you secure better rates.
Preparing your lawn for overseeding is crucial for the success of the process. Start by mowing the lawn to a shorter height, which allows seeds to reach the soil more easily. Next, rake the lawn to remove debris, dead grass, and thatch. In Corning, where soil quality can vary, consider aerating the lawn to improve seed-to-soil contact and enhance moisture absorption. After preparing the lawn, spread the seeds evenly and water lightly to keep the soil moist without washing the seeds away. Following these steps will increase your chances of a lush, green lawn.
The germination time for overseeded grass can vary depending on the type of seed used, but generally, you can expect to see sprouts within 7 to 14 days after overseeding. In Corning, conditions such as soil temperature and moisture levels play a significant role in germination speed. Once the seeds germinate, they will continue to grow and establish roots, leading to a thicker lawn over time. Regular watering, especially during dry spells, will be crucial during this period to ensure proper growth and establishment.
Overseeding involves spreading grass seed over an existing lawn to improve its density and health, while reseeding refers to planting grass seed in bare or thin areas. In Corning, overseeding is a popular method to rejuvenate lawns that may have suffered from winter damage or drought stress. This process helps fill in thin spots, making your lawn look fuller and healthier without the need to start from scratch. Reseeding, on the other hand, is essential for restoring areas that have been damaged or killed off completely. Both methods can significantly enhance your yard's appearance.
Choosing the right grass seed for overseeding in Corning is essential for achieving a healthy lawn. Cool-season grasses, such as Kentucky bluegrass or tall fescue, are typically best suited for Corning's climate. Kentucky bluegrass establishes a lush, dense lawn but may require more maintenance, while tall fescue offers drought resistance and adaptability. It's important to select a seed blend that matches your existing grass for optimal results. Consulting with local gardening experts can also provide valuable insights into the best seed choices for your specific lawn conditions.
The optimal time for overseeding in Corning is during the late summer to early fall, specifically from mid-August to September. This timing allows the seeds to germinate and establish roots before the cooler weather sets in. The soil is still warm, which promotes faster germination, and the cooler temperatures and increased rainfall in fall provide the perfect environment for young grass to thrive. If you miss this window, early spring can also be a suitable time, provided that the soil is adequately warm and moist.
